So I'm looking to book a room at CBR in November 2021 for the week before Thanksgiving (15th-20th) but the "standard" room is shown unavailable. Is it possible that this room has already sold out more than a year in advance? Or is it a matter of Disney not releasing all available rooms (or some other system issue)? The other room categories are bookable, including the standard 5th sleeper but it seems like that room is about $20+ more a night and I know you don't go to Disney to save money but every little bit helps, right? Plus it'll be just the two of us going, so no need for the fold-down bed in the 5th sleeper.

Just book the 5th sleeper and hope to change it later on?
 
I would book the room now and then try to change it later if possible. I think a lot is booking up now because of the 50th celebration, but some might drop their reservation as we get closer

We have the week before Thanksgiving booked for this year. When searching I have seen standard unavailable then the next week it’s available. It just changes off and on.
